			Ethernet, switch, LEDs, buttons, USB, sysupgrade & LuCI were
successfully tested on BCM4706.
WARNING: Hack for BCM4710 adding BCM4710_PROTECTED_FILL_TLB() to the
local_r4k_flush_cache_sigtramp() could not be ported. That function has
been dropped in:
commit adcc81f148d7 ("MIPS: math-emu: Write-protect delay slot emulation pages")
commit 3315b6b336c8 ("MIPS: Delete unused flush_cache_sigtramp()")
it's unsure if that chipset will still work reliably.

| From: Jeff Hansen <jhansen@cardaccess-inc.com>
 | |
| Subject: [PATCH] kmap_coherent
 | |
| 
 | |
| On ASUS WL-500gP there are some "Data bus error"s when executing simple
 | |
| commands liks "ps" or "cat /proc/1/cmdline".
 | |
| 
 | |
| This fixes OpenWrt ticket #1485: https://dev.openwrt.org/ticket/1485
